Why 7000mAh+ Phones Are the New Normal
Battery capacity is no longer a spec it’s a statement. In 2025, phones with 7000mAh and above aren’t niche experiments; they’re the logical response to heavier apps, brighter displays, and always-on connectivity.
Charging once every two days isn’t impressive anymore it’s expected.
